First check the throttle switch for the Idling problem. Turn the car off. Then open the hood and get close to the throttle body. Listen closely with you ear and open the throttle slowly. Listen for a click just above closed position. It should click just above closed/idle. If it doesn't then the idle motor might not be working at idle.
